Documente Academic
Documente Profesional
Documente Cultură
Programming Guide
WACI NXT-350/470
Revision 2011.03.15
Aurora Multimedia
205 Commercial Court
Morganville, NJ 07751
(732) 591-5800
(732) 591-5801 (Fax)
www.auroramultimedia.com
Copyright 2009, Aurora Multimedia Corp.
All rights reserved, including the right to reproduce this guide or parts thereof, in any form without the
express written permission of Aurora Multimedia, Inc.
Trademarks and registered trademarks are the properties of their respective owners. Software and hardware
features and specifications subject to change without notice.
I.
Table of Contents
I.
II.
INTRODUCTION ............................................................................................................................................5
III.
VI.
XI.
XII.
II.
Introduction
NXT-350/NXT-470
The NXT-350/470 is a revolutionary development that integrates a control system processor with
multiple ports into a Web-based touch screen controller. The extremely versatile hybrid
combines a spectacular 3.5/4.7-inch widescreen touch panel display with a fully loaded 32-bit
900-MIPS WACI engine. As a registered wireless Bluetooth adapter, Aurora has added a
wireless Bluetooth microphone option into the NXT-350/470 for voice-lift applications. The
hybrid can utilize other common Bluetooth wireless accessories, and includes an internal audio
mixer to complete the solution.
12V 15 Watt
Supply
1 IR Port Emitter
International
Supply Kit
NXT-350 Device
Power Adapters
IR Emitter
Notes
12V DC
Processor
32-Bit
IR (True Trigger)
Touch Screen
900 MIPS
Co-Processing
Memory
15Watt
Total RAM
128M
Total Flash
256M
Available Flash
220M
RS-232
RS-232 TX as well
High Impedance
POE capable
IR Learner
Expansion
Network Access
Monitoring
NXT-350/470 Input
Voltage
Min
Typ
Max
Units
Notes
+11.5
+12
+48
100
Class 3
POE 802.3af
Operational
Temperture
+40
Storage Temperature
-20
+55
12
12
Power Adapter
The power adapter is included with the NXT-350/470. The 15 Watts supplied is more then enough to
power the NXT-350/470 as well as certain USB add-on modules
Power Port
The NXT-350/470 is powered using the included Power Adapter. The green 2 pin part of the Power
Adapter is plugged into this port. You should plug the Power Adapter into this port after the network
cable has been attached provided POE is not being used.
Serial Ports
Serial Ports 1 & 2
The NXT-350/470 has two (2) serial ports that enable RS-232 communication, supporting a wide range of
compatible electronics.
The actual connectors on the NXT-350/470 are Phoenix style in line 9 pin connectors.
Network Interface
The NXT-350/470 has one (1) 10/100 Auto MDX Ethernet ports. LAN is POE (power over Ethernet)
capable. The Auto MDX allows the use of null or straight through LAN cables to the ports.
LAN Port
The NXT-350/470 may be connected to a network using a standard RJ-45 Ethernet cable in this port.
Both 10Mb and 100Mb connections are supported.
Port
RJ-45
TX+
TX-
RX+
NC
NC
RX-
NC
NC
LED Indicators
The green LED on the LAN port indicates that a network has been detected.
The yellow LED on the LAN port indicates that data is being transmitted or received through the port.
Digital I/O
The I/O port is capable of being used in one of two different configurations; Digital Input, and Digital
Output. These modes of operation can be configured in the built in setup pages of the NXT-350/470 or
via RPC commands.
Digital Input
The Digital Input is used to read a digital voltage level. It can read 0V (=0) or 3V (=1). Higher voltages
are clamped to 3V. The digital input is perfect for applications requiring simple on/off detection such a
contact switch. By default the port is high impedance for the most flexibility. The setup page can also
allow a pull-up configuration. If the port is left as is then the device connected to the digital input must
supply the high and low voltages.
You can see the state of the Digital Input port using the DIO diagnostic page or through an RPC method
call.
Digital Output
The Digital Output is used as an open drain and can sink up to 200ma. Setting the port to 0 will leave sink
the input to ground. Setting the port as a 1 will put the port into a high impedance state. The digital
output can be used for triggering relays, LEDs, or any device that will not require more then 200ma of
current.
You can change the state of the Digital Output port using the DIO diagnostic page or through an RPC
method call.
IR Port
The IR port on the NXT-350/470 is used to send infrared commands to devices that can be controlled
using a standard IR remote control. To control a device, connect one of the IR emitters to the IR sensor of
the device to be controlled. In addition the IR port can be used a one way RS-232C (TX only) at rates up
to 115k.
To program the NXT-350/470 to send IR commands, youll need to download one of the device
appropriate .WIR files, or use the IR Learner to learn the remote for the device.
Use the IR Diagnostics page. an IR Action, or an RPC command to send IR commands out the IR ports.
IR Emitter
The IR Emitter is a small cable with an IR Emitter at one end and a small audio style plug at the other.
The emitter plugs into the IR port. The emitter end attaches to the device to be controlled. When the
NXT-350/470 is sending a command to the device through the emitter, the LED on the back of the emitter
will light up. Make certain if using 2 emitters on the same port that they are matched emitters for proper
operation. Do not mix brands of emitters when utilized on the same port as inconsitent operation may
occur.
IR Learner
The IR Learner is used to learn the IR codes from a devices remote control. It can read many different
types of remotes. If it has trouble with your remote, you may need to download from WACI World
website a .WIR file that is specific to the device.
IR Learner Port
Point your remote at the window on the left side of the NXT-350/470s screen to learn an IR command
for your remote. Youll need to use the IR diagnostics page to learn the command.
V.
Expansion Hardware
The NXT-350/470 control system has the ability to expand its capabilities using the docking USB 2.0
Host. This expansion bus is capable of high speed connection up to 400Mbps to pass through small or
large amounts of data for additional features like additional ports, Bluetooth Voice Lift, WIFI, and much
more. With the use of a USB Hub even more ports can be added. Always check with the latest
specification of the expansion device to see feature, power and docking requirements.
Specifications are subject to change without notice.
Yes
IP Address
10.10.10.10
Subnet Mask
255.255.0.0
Gateway
10.10.10.1
Host Name
NXT-350_1 or NXT-470_1
Password
admin
9600 baud
Data bits
Parity bits
None
Stop Bits
Signal Level
RS232
Handshaking
None
Once power is applied the LCD backlight will light up. It will remain lit while the NXT350/470 is plugged in. The LCD will display a message Initializing.
After approximately 2-3 seconds (assuming the self-test passes), on the LCD will display the
NXT-350/470 logo and proceed to finish the booting which may take up to 40 seconds.
What do I do next to
connect my NXT350/470 this way?
or
You need to set up the
manual IP address for a static
LAN network
two methods for doing this: 1) press and hold the reset paperclip hole button for 5 seconds while
plugging in the power for the boot menu 2) go into Setup page of the Admin Web Pages.
Once the NXT-350/470 is configured correctly for your network, connect a standard Ethernet cable from
the NXT-350/470 to either a HUB or router.
10.10.10.9
Subnet Mask
255.255.255.0
Gateway
10.10.10.1
115k baud
Data bits
Parity bits
None
Stop Bits
Flow Control
None
Once connected to your computer, press and hold the reset paperclip hole button for 5 seconds while
inserting the power connector. Configure your network settings as appropriate.
Once the network settings are configured, connect your NXT-350/470 as described above in step 3A or
3B.
To exit Kiosk mode press and hold the upper left corner of the screen for 5 seconds and a password dialog
will appear with a mini keypad to enter the password. The default password is admin which can and
should be changed for security reasons.
Once entered a choice dialog box will appear making available the choice to exit to desktop or to change
settings.
If change settings is selected another dialog box will appear allowing to change the password and to set
the panels ability to boot into Kiosk Mode. If Kiosk Mode is deselected then the NXT-350/470 will
always boot to desktop unless something is placed into startup folder or it is selected again.
Once you have exited to desktop you will notice a familiar style as with a Windows desktop. From here
all the other settings and applications can be launched.
To setup the network press on the Windows Start button then select Network and Dial-up Connections or
you can access through the control panel as well.
Once the Network and Dial up Connections is selected you can modify the specific LAN by seleting it in
the dialog box. From there the IP address, subnet, gateway, etc can be modified.
From the control panel the default home page for the browser can be set. Please note the default home
page setting inside the browser itself will not work for the Kiosk mode. It must be set up from the
Internet Options dialog. If the interface pages are stored on the NXT-350/470 locally in the wwwpub
directory then a local host address must be used (127.0.0.1) along with the path if utilized.
To calibrate the touch screen, select stylus properties then press the recalibrate button.
If possible use a stylus for the most accurate result. Follow the crosshairs around the screen pressing and
holding each location until done.
When all the settings are complete simply exit out of the control panel and return to the desktop. From
there you can select the Kiosk Browser or the regular Browser. The regular Browser will allow a user to
access most websites as it has available the typical URL entry field and other browser capabilities. If
Kiosk is selected the the panel will return to the locked out mode and default to the home page set in the
Internet Options dialog.
Testing Hardware
From the Boot Menu you may:
Configure IP Settings
Change Password
System Information
IR Emitter Port
Serial Ports
DIO Port
System Logs
RPC Server Info tells you the version of the RPC server and the available methods.
The RPC Server Commands log allows you to see all HTTP Post calls made to the RPC
server. It is typically used for debugging custom applications and custom web pages.
The Event Manager Log logs information about the status and execution of Events and
Actions. Errors generated during the execution of the Events and Actions are also written to
this log.
The log for FTP Server Connections and Commands allows you to monitor activity on the
NXT-350/470's FTP server. It is typically used to examine user access and determine
network needs.
The log for the Web Server allows you to monitor activity on the NXT-350/470's Web server.
It is typically used to examine user access, determine network needs, and debug custom web
pages.
Reducing training costs for employees who operate the system controlled by the NXT350/470.
Once your custom web files are created, and your NXT-350/470 is live on your network, the files may be
uploaded with any standard FTP client to:
ftp://[IP Address or Host Name]/wwwpub/
These custom web pages may be viewed with a web browser at:
http://[IP Address or Host Name]/
For more information about the FTP server and uploading files, see the Error! Reference source not
found. in the Admin Web Pages documentation.
Content Type
Active Server Pages
Notes
.ASP File Extension
Flash Programs
Java Script
Server-Side Includes
VB Script
FTP Sever
RPC Server
In addition, the NXT-350/470 can store virtually any type of file content.
X.
The boot menu will prompt you through setup and diagnostics.
Details about the options follow in this section.
IP address : [Automatic]
Subnet Mask : [Automatic]
Gateway : [Automatic]
Ethernet Port 2 Settings
MAC address : [00-11-02-01-00-03]
Host Name : [WACINXT2]
DHCP Enabled : Yes
IP address : [Automatic]
Subnet Mask : [Automatic]
Gateway : [Automatic]
Password : [admin]
OS Loaded : Yes
OS Filename : nk.bin
<Press Enter>
2: Configure IP Settings
Use to enable DHCP or manually set an IP address, subnet mask, and gateway IP address.
Configure which network card (1 or 2)? 1
Enable DHCP (Y/N)?N
Enter new IP address: 192.168.3.165
Enter new Subnet mask: 255.255.0.0
Enter Gateway IP address: 192.168.1.1
Successfully changed IP settings.
<Press Enter>
Configure which network card (1 or 2)? 1
Enable DHCP (Y/N)?Y
Successfully changed IP settings.
<Press Enter>
3: Change Password
The maximum length is 8 characters, numbers and letters only. (If you are prompted for a user name as
well as a password, you may use any name or leave it blank.
Example:
tftp i 10.10.10.10 put c:\temp\wacinxt.afw
You may only upgrade one file at a time, and you may not do anything else with the NXT-350/470 in this
mode.
The NXT-350/470 will reset on completion. Continue to use NXT-350/470 as normal, or press & hold the
reset button 5 seconds to re-enter boot menu.
Note: The TFTP client is available on Linux, Windows NT, 2000, and XP. Windows 9x, Windows ME,
and the Macintosh O/Ss dont come with a TFTP client. Youll need to acquire a third-party client to
upgrade your NXT-350/470 using these operating systems. Contact Aurora Multimedia for a list of clients
that will work with your O/S.
6: Lamp Test
Turns all LEDs on, so you can verify that they are working correctly.
7: Memory Test
Performs a memory scan to validate the integrity of the system RAM.
9: OEM Functions
These are factory options that are configured by the manufacturer, and are not applicable for the end-user.